Feeds are very useful to the great number of people who like keeping track of their favorite blogs or websites. Feeds are aggregated to feed readers so that subscriber would not have to manually visit the source websites or get their inbox filled with subscription email just to see if something new comes up with their favorite pages.

Feeds are very beneficial to consumers, publishers, and advertisers alike. Consumers are now able to view a great amount of information in a very short time by subscribing to feeds, while at the same time, eliminating other things they do not necessarily want to see.

It is like having just a particular column delivered instead of the entire newspaper. Publishers, meanwhile, can distribute their content instantly because it is fed automatically to their subscribers. Advertisers also benefit by being able to reach their target market more directly, since they can advertise to particular groups of interest.

What is so good about FeedBurner and how does it work?

Most blog users and podcasters publish feeds automatically as they post their content online since most blogging platforms and publishing tools already have automatic feed options. Others may also use certain tools that convert their web content into a format that is easy for distribution or feed. FeedBurner then helps the publishers to enhance their feeds and make it more easily distributable to their audience.

FeedBurner then publicizes the content, making it easer to be subscribed to by viewers. The service also optimizes the distribution of content, making it easy to share, link, and tag by subscribers. FeedBurner also helps publishers analyze their traffic, informing them not only how many have subscribed to their feeds, but also where the subscribers come from and what subscribers like the most about one¡¯s web content. FeedBurner also helps publishers make their content profitable by accessing the lucrative and wide-reaching FeedBurner Ad Network.

FeedBurner adds value to one¡¯s blog, podcast or commercial publications by processing it and providing a valuable boost that could make it attractive to the hoards of potential subscribers online. Making one¡¯s self to the world is made easy with FeedBurner.
